Abstract

A surgical cutting and fastening instrument is disclosed. According to various embodiments, the instrument includes an end effector comprising an elongate channel, a clamping member pivotably connected to the channel, and a moveable cutting instrument for traversing the channel to cut an object clamped in the end effector by the clamping member when the clamping member is in a clamped position. The instrument may also comprise a main drive shaft assembly for actuating the cutting instrument in the end effector, a gear drive train connected to the main drive shaft assembly, and a motor for actuating the gear drive train. The instrument may also includes a closure trigger and a firing trigger, separate from the closure trigger, for actuating the motor when the firing trigger is retracted. Also, the instrument may comprise a mechanical closure system connected to the closure trigger and to the clamping member for causing the clamping member to pivot to the clamped position when the closure trigger is retracted.

Claims (31)

1. A surgical instrument, comprising:

a handle;

a shaft extending from said handle, comprising:

a proximal portion frame;

a distal portion frame; and

an articulation joint rotatably connecting said distal portion frame and said proximal portion frame, wherein said articulation joint defines a fixed articulation axis;

an end effector extending from said shaft, comprising:

a first jaw comprising a proximal end and a distal end;

a second jaw rotatable relative to said first jaw; and

a staple cartridge including staples removably stored therein;

a closure drive, comprising:

an outer closure tube movable distally to close said second jaw during a closure stroke, wherein said outer closure tube comprises:

a proximal tube slideable relative to said proximal portion frame;

a distal tube slideable relative to said distal portion frame; and

a link, wherein said link is rotatably connected to said proximal tube about a proximal articulation axis and rotatably connected to said distal tube about a distal articulation axis, and wherein said link traverses and is slideable relative to said articulation joint; and

a closure trigger rotatable to push said closure tube through said closure stroke;

a staple firing drive, comprising:

a drive shaft which traverses said articulation joint;

an electric motor operable to drive said drive shaft;

a firing member driveable distally by said drive shaft to eject said staples from said staple cartridge during a staple firing stroke; and

a firing trigger operable to apply a voltage potential to said electric motor when said firing trigger is actuated; and

a control circuit comprising a switch positioned in said handle and configured to detect when said firing member has reached an end of said staple firing stroke and reverse the polarity of said voltage potential applied to said electric motor.
